Chess Puzzle #0AnEu — Beginner, White to move, middlegame

Rating 973 · Beginner · endgame, mate, mate in 2, pin, short.

Position

White: king h2; rook f7; bishop c3; knight d5; pawns a2/b2/c2/g2/h3. Black: king h7; rooks c1/e2; pawns a6/b7/e5/g6/g7/h6. Material is balanced. White to move.

Solution (2 moves)

  1. Opponent setup: Rcxc2 — rook c1→c2, captures pawn. Now White to move.
  2. Best move: Nf6+ — knight d5→f6, gives check. Opponent replies Kh8 (king h7→h8).
  3. Best move: Rf8# — rook f7→f8, delivers checkmate.

Tactical themes

endgame, mate, mate in 2, pin, short. The combination ends with Rf8# delivering checkmate.
